I picked up a Les Paul Special in Feb and I am still trying to come to terms with the P-90's. They have their own thing, but that thing is very limited IME and they are very narrow-sounding compared to a humbucker. Plus the hum. I wanted it for lower-gain stuff and that's what I use it for but the P-90's are not a match for humbuckers in any objective performance sense. So I don't know for sure long-term...I really like the guitar a lot, it feels and plays extraordinarily good, but there is a decent chance it is going to end up with mini-humbuckers in it.
